Autodesk Fusion 360 is free for hobbiests or startups with a turnover less than $100,000.
Terrific piece of software. I found it more logical for my brain than SketchUp which I always felt I was fighting.
You need to watch a couple of tutorials though as there is a certain method to it.
I don't think it has anything bike-specific in it though.
